diff options
author | Huang Peng <shawn.p.huang@gmail.com> | 2009-02-24 17:04:27 +0800 |
---|---|---|
committer | Huang Peng <shawn.p.huang@gmail.com> | 2009-02-24 17:04:27 +0800 |
commit | d9d401145a59e095753e86d05c55bd57e3735596 (patch) | |
tree | 9255262a725fde4ae904fde9766edece18bda753 | |
parent | 8df6310b6eaf26d31daf6d4fdf4d4c41265e64ec (diff) | |
download | ibus-d9d401145a59e095753e86d05c55bd57e3735596.tar.gz ibus-d9d401145a59e095753e86d05c55bd57e3735596.tar.xz ibus-d9d401145a59e095753e86d05c55bd57e3735596.zip |
Replace priority in EngineDesc with rank.
-rw-r--r-- | bus/ibusimpl.c | 2 | ||||
-rw-r--r-- | src/ibusenginedesc.c | 8 | ||||
-rw-r--r-- | src/ibusenginedesc.h | 2 |
3 files changed, 6 insertions, 6 deletions
diff --git a/bus/ibusimpl.c b/bus/ibusimpl.c index 09e5c40..f5e9794 100644 --- a/bus/ibusimpl.c +++ b/bus/ibusimpl.c @@ -233,7 +233,7 @@ static gint _engine_desc_cmp (IBusEngineDesc *desc1, IBusEngineDesc *desc2) { - return - ((gint) desc1->priority) + ((gint) desc2->priority); + return - ((gint) desc1->rank) + ((gint) desc2->rank); } static void diff --git a/src/ibusenginedesc.c b/src/ibusenginedesc.c index bf67843..39062b3 100644 --- a/src/ibusenginedesc.c +++ b/src/ibusenginedesc.c @@ -109,7 +109,7 @@ ibus_engine_desc_init (IBusEngineDesc *desc) desc->author = NULL; desc->icon = NULL; desc->layout = NULL; - desc->priority = 0; + desc->rank = 0; } static void @@ -264,7 +264,7 @@ ibus_engine_desc_output (IBusEngineDesc *desc, OUTPUT_ENTRY_1(icon); OUTPUT_ENTRY_1(layout); g_string_append_indent (output, indent + 1); - g_string_append_printf (output, "<priority>%u</priority>", desc->priority); + g_string_append_printf (output, "<rank>%u</rank>", desc->rank); #undef OUTPUT_ENTRY #undef OUTPUT_ENTRY_1 g_string_append_indent (output, indent); @@ -298,8 +298,8 @@ ibus_engine_desc_parse_xml_node (IBusEngineDesc *desc, PARSE_ENTRY_1(layout); #undef PARSE_ENTRY #undef PARSE_ENTRY1 - if (g_strcmp0 (sub_node->name , "priority") == 0) { - desc->priority = atoi (sub_node->text); + if (g_strcmp0 (sub_node->name , "rank") == 0) { + desc->rank = atoi (sub_node->text); continue; } g_warning ("<engines> element contains invalidate element <%s>", sub_node->name); diff --git a/src/ibusenginedesc.h b/src/ibusenginedesc.h index 68d8e9f..1ba9153 100644 --- a/src/ibusenginedesc.h +++ b/src/ibusenginedesc.h @@ -59,7 +59,7 @@ struct _IBusEngineDesc { gchar *author; gchar *icon; gchar *layout; - guint priority; + guint rank; }; struct _IBusEngineDescClass { |